How much do Financial Agreements lawyers cost in Eastgardens, NSW?
Financial Agreements lawyers in Eastgardens, NSW generally charge between $350 and $650 per hour. These hourly rates fluctuate based on the lawyer's experience level, firm size, and specific location within the area. Your total legal costs will ultimately depend on how much time your matter requires. Straightforward Financial Agreements involving basic property division or simple asset documentation typically need fewer billable hours, keeping overall expenses toward the lower end. More intricate matters requiring detailed asset valuations, superannuation splitting, or negotiations over complex investment portfolios demand substantially more preparation time and legal expertise, pushing costs higher.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What are the most common Financial Agreements matters in Eastgardens, NSW?
Financial Agreements lawyers in Eastgardens, NSW frequently handle binding financial agreements between de facto couples, pre-nuptial agreements before marriage, post-nuptial agreements during marriage, separation agreements outlining asset division, and maintenance agreements covering spousal support. These practitioners also assist with enforcing existing financial agreements when disputes arise between parties.
What documents do I need for a Financial Agreements lawyer in Eastgardens, NSW?
When meeting with a Financial Agreements lawyer in Eastgardens, NSW, it can help to have your photo identification, recent financial statements including bank accounts and superannuation details, property valuations if applicable, and any existing binding financial agreements or court orders if available. You may also be asked to provide tax returns from recent years, details of assets and liabilities, and information about income sources. Only a lawyer can confirm what documents are required for your situation. Some Australia Post offices offer services like certified copies, photo ID, or printing.
